dl_server
unsigned int dl_server : 1;
struct sched_dl_entity *dl_server;
if (p->dl_server)
if (a->dl_server)
a_dl = a->dl_server;
if (b->dl_server)
b_dl = b->dl_server;
rq->dl_server = NULL;
rq->dl_server = NULL;
rq->dl_server = rq->core_dl_server;
rq_i->core_dl_server = rq_i->dl_server;
} else if (dl_server(dl_se) && dl_se->dl_defer) {
if (!dl_server(dl_se))
if (dl_server(dl_se))
if (dl_server(dl_se) && dl_se->dl_throttled && !dl_se->dl_defer)
if (!dl_server(dl_se))
WARN_ON_ONCE(!dl_server(dl_se));
if (!dl_server(dl_se)) {
if (dl_server(dl_se)) {
if (dl_se->dl_server)
if (!dl_server(dl_se) || dl_se->dl_server_active || !dl_se->dl_runtime)
if (!dl_server(dl_se) || !dl_server_active(dl_se))
WARN_ON(dl_server(dl_se));
dl_se->dl_server = 1;
WARN_ON(dl_server(dl_se));
dl_se->dl_server = 1;
if (!dl_server(dl_se)) {
if (dl_server(dl_se))
if (!dl_server(dl_se)) {
if (!dl_server(dl_se))
if (!dl_server(dl_se))
if (dl_server(dl_se))
if (dl_server(&p->dl))
if (!p->dl.dl_throttled && !dl_server(&p->dl))
if (dl_server(dl_se)) {
rq->dl_server = dl_se;
if (!dl_server(dl_se))
if (hrtimer_try_to_cancel(timer) == 1 && !dl_server(dl_se))
if (dl_server(dl_se) && cpu_active(cpu))
if (dl_server(dl_se) && cpu_active(cpu))
if (cpu_rq(cpu)->fair_server.dl_server)
if (cpu_rq(cpu)->ext_server.dl_server)
dl_se->dl_server = 0;
if (dl_server(dl_se)) {
if (!dl_server(dl_se))
return dl_se->dl_server;
BUG_ON(dl_server(dl_se));
if (!dl_server(dl_se))
struct sched_dl_entity *dl_server;
prev->dl_server = NULL;
next->dl_server = rq->dl_server;
rq->dl_server = NULL;
if (rq->fair_server.dl_server)
if (rq->ext_server.dl_server)